I can't speak to Alteran tech, but in our world, we also require a particle to throw out the back end of the rocket to cause acceleration.

The classic hydrocarbon rocket represents where we're at now, which throws literal tons of expanding gas out the back at a relatively low velocity, and the ion engine represents where we might go in the future which is essentially (physicists don't hit me) a small particle accelerator that can throw very tiny particles out the back at incredibly high velocities.

Shame EM-Drive appears to be fully debunked now, or at least the model tested pretty conclusively does not produce any measurable thrust.
